Treadmills are either powered by an electricity-powered motor or mechanical ones. The motor is typically described by its horsepower (HP) rating, however an alternative measure of the power of a treadmill is continuous horsepower (CHP). CHP is a measure of the amount of power a treadmill motor can produce over time, as opposed to its maximum power.

Space

The amount of space needed is crucial when looking for treadmills, whether you're looking for one for your gym or home. Many people just look at the dimensions, not the location of the treadmill within their studio or home. This could lead to purchasing a treadmill that's too large for the space in which it's intended or one that doesn't offer the features they need.

Also the amount of space in front and behind is something to consider. If you want to be able jump off the back of the treadmill if you lose your balance, or need to quickly take off during a workout, this extra space is crucial. If you're working in gyms or a fitness center, the American Society for Testing and Materials recommends a minimum space of 39'' between treadmills, and Treadmill Near Me 78'' behind each machine. This is to prevent accidents that could cause serious injuries or even death.
